Question 1: A technician observes that a hydraulic system's pressure gauge fluctuates rapidly and the system operates erratically, especially upon initial actuator movement. Which component is most likely failing to perform its function of dampening pressure surges?
- Sequence valve
- Pressure relief valve
- Accumulator (Correct answer)
- Selector valve
Correct answer: Accumulator
A primary function of a hydraulic accumulator is to absorb pressure shocks and dampen fluctuations in the hydraulic system. An accumulator that has lost its nitrogen pre-charge or has a ruptured diaphragm/bladder cannot perform this function, leading to erratic pressure and jerky operation.
Question 2: Which of the following is the primary purpose of a hydraulic sequence valve in a landing gear system?
- To ensure the gear doors are open before the gear begins to extend. (Correct answer)
- To regulate system pressure to a predetermined maximum.
- To allow fluid to flow in one direction only.
- To store hydraulic fluid for emergency gear extension.
Correct answer: To ensure the gear doors are open before the gear begins to extend.
Sequence valves are used to control the order of operations in a hydraulic circuit. In a landing gear system, a sequence valve ensures that the gear doors are fully open before hydraulic pressure is directed to the landing gear actuator, preventing mechanical damage.
Question 3: A technician is servicing a large transport category aircraft hydraulic system that uses a purple-colored, phosphate-ester based fluid (Skydrol). What type of seal material MUST be used for components within this system?
- Neoprene
- Butyl rubber or Ethylene Propylene (EPDM) (Correct answer)
- Buna-N
- Natural rubber
Correct answer: Butyl rubber or Ethylene Propylene (EPDM)
Phosphate-ester based hydraulic fluids, such as Skydrol, are chemically incompatible with petroleum-based seals like Neoprene and Buna-N, which will swell and deteriorate rapidly. Systems using Skydrol require compatible seals made of materials like Butyl rubber or Ethylene Propylene Diene Monomer (EPDM).
Question 4: In a high-pressure pneumatic system, what is the primary function of a moisture separator?
- To add oil to the air for lubricating pneumatic components.
- To remove entrained water vapor to prevent freezing and corrosion. (Correct answer)
- To regulate the downstream air pressure to a constant value.
- To store a reserve of compressed air for emergency operations.
Correct answer: To remove entrained water vapor to prevent freezing and corrosion.
When air is compressed, its temperature rises and its ability to hold moisture decreases, causing water vapor to condense. A moisture separator is designed to remove this liquid water from the pneumatic system to prevent it from freezing at high altitudes, which could block lines, and to prevent corrosion of system components.
Question 5: An aircraft hydraulic system is powered by a constant-displacement pump. To prevent pump and system overload when no services are being operated, what component diverts the full output of the pump back to the reservoir at low pressure?
- System pressure relief valve
- Shuttle valve
- Unloading valve (Correct answer)
- Check valve
Correct answer: Unloading valve
A constant-displacement pump moves a fixed volume of fluid with each revolution. An unloading valve is used to automatically divert the pump's output to the reservoir at low pressure when system pressure reaches a set point. This 'unloads' the pump, reducing power consumption and heat generation, while a check valve maintains pressure in the system. A pressure relief valve is a safety device for over-pressurization, not for normal unloading.
Question 6: What is the mandatory, first procedural step before checking the nitrogen pre-charge pressure of a hydraulic system accumulator?
- Operate the system until normal operating temperature is reached.
- Ensure all hydraulic system pressure is completely discharged. (Correct answer)
- Pressurize the hydraulic system to its maximum rated value.
- Cycle a nearby hydraulic actuator several times.
Correct answer: Ensure all hydraulic system pressure is completely discharged.
To get an accurate reading of the nitrogen pre-charge, all hydraulic pressure on the fluid side of the accumulator must be released. If hydraulic pressure remains, it will compress the nitrogen, leading to a falsely high pressure reading on the charging gauge. Discharging system pressure is a critical safety and accuracy step.
